Is there an option to limit WLan network to be enabled only on specific time period? ( 9:00 to 17:00 ). I'm using WLC4404 version 5.0.148.0

Currently this feature does not exist. You can schedule a radio interface to be on/off on a schedule but doing the same with an entire wlan is not possible.

If all the radios are on PoE switchports, you could write a script that turns off the switchports and run it through a cronjob

While using only the WLC (controller) you can't schedule work time for the WLAN.
If you will use the WCS you can schedule to enable specific (or all) SSID's on a specific (or all) AP's.
